Reactive est un mécanisme de liaison de données dans Vue.js pour mettre à jour automatiquement les éléments de l'interface utilisateur liés aux données réactives. Il peut être implémenté à l'aide de la directive v-model ou de l'API de réactivité, contribuant ainsi à réduire le code passe-partout, à améliorer les performances et à améliorer l'expérience du développeur. Lorsque vous utilisez Reactive, vous devez veiller à ne l'utiliser qu'avec des données qui nécessitent de la réactivité et éviter de l'utiliser dans des boucles ou des fonctions récursives pour éviter les problèmes de performances et les fuites de mémoire.
Réactif dans Vue.js
Qu'est-ce que Réactif ?
Reactive est un mécanisme de liaison de données dans Vue.js qui permet la mise à jour automatique des éléments de l'interface utilisateur liés aux données réactives.
Utilisation de Reactive
Il existe deux façons d'utiliser Reactive dans Vue.js :
Utilisez la directive v-model :
<code class="html"><input v-model="myData"></code>
Cela créera une liaison de données bidirectionnelle, c'est-à-dire saisissez dans la zone de saisie La valeur de mettra à jour la valeur de myData
et vice versa.
Utilisez l'API de réactivité :
<code class="js">import { reactive } from 'vue' const myData = reactive({ foo: 'bar' })</code>
Cela créera un objet réactif et Vue.js mettra automatiquement à jour l'élément d'interface utilisateur lié lorsque ses propriétés changent.
Avantages de Reactive
L'utilisation de Reactive présente les avantages suivants :
Notes
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!